I've had the pleasure to hang out with Alex a few times during Car Week in Monterey (the festivities around the Concour d'Elegance at Pebble Beach)

He's as much a personality and character in person as in these videos. He has owned multiple M3W's, broken chassis, been friendly with Charles Morgan, and has owned other odd and eccentric cars - Citroen SM, air cooled Porsche Targa. He drove an e39 M5 for the cannonball (driving from Los Angeles to New York) record at the time, by making sure his routing and detections schemes avoided police (including multiple in car radar detectors/lidars etc and a spotter plane, yes plane. Oh, and the car had police livery on it. He wrote a book about it and appeared on David Letterman's talk show. He's now done that cross country drive autonomously in a Tesla and in the Morgan. With a catheter.

100% of the time he's 60% serious. Smart enough to be biting but always with a smile.
